So tonight I am making Chicken Catchatori.

I looked for some recipes online and then added my own touch too :]


1. Slice 1 large onion thinly and place in bottom of crockpot pan. Cut pieces to whatever size you would like them to be in the final product (slices, diced)

2. Dice raw chicken and place on top of onions.

3. Add the following ingredients on top. You may mix them together separately before adding to crockpot.
a. 1 can tomato sauce
b. 1 can diced tomatos (I used italian flavored ones for extra spice!)
c. oregano (1-2 tsp or just eyeball it)
d. basil (0.5 tsp or eyeball it)
e. celery seed (0.5 tsp or eyeball it)
f. salt and pepper (1 tsp/0.25 tsp respectively/to taste)
g. 1 small can mushrooms (fresh are good also)
h. 1 bay leaf
i. 3-5 crushed cloves of garlic
j. 1-2 stalks celery, diced
k. optional dry red or white wine, about 0.25 cup (I did not personally use this, I didn't want to open a full bottle just for this recipe)

4. cook on LOW for 6-8 hours

(Amendment: after I checked it at 8 hours, it was dryer than I desired. I then added 1 more can of tomato sauce and put on high for 30 min. It turned out more to the consistency I desired after that. You can determine this on your own if you want it more soupy or less watery)

6. serve over noodles or rice
